The entry-level General Electric A730 offers seven megapixel resolution, a 36 - 108mm equivalent 3x optical zoom lens, a 2.5" LCD display with 153,600 pixels, and ISO sensitivity to a maximum of 3200.

Other A730 features include in-camera panoramic stitching, red-eye removal, 9-point AF with face-tracking, 30 frames-per-second VGA MPEG4 movie mode and SDHC compatibility (up to 4GB). A730 exposure modes include Auto and Macro, plus 12 scene modes including Sport, Kids & Pets, Party/Indoor, Foliage, Snow, Beach, Fireworks, Aquarium, Portrait, Night Portrait, Landscape and Anti-Handshake.

The GE A730 uses two standard AA batteries (with alkaline disposables in the product bundle), offers USB and NTSC / PAL video connectivity, and includes both 26MB of built-in memory and an SD / MMC card slot.

Pricing and availability of the GE A730 have not been announced at this time. The A730 will be offered in black, red, blue, white and silver finishes.
